Transaction 475cc5f422a810b51ebf719cae9e3431fd7823984e333f185513314c0306deae

2 Input
2 Outputs
  • 475cc5f422a810b51ebf719cae9e3431fd7823984e333f185513314c0306deae:0
  • value  3233172
    address  3G3Lh3MZtTxxTn5jbkApV8UrPy2NYAjwhC
  • 475cc5f422a810b51ebf719cae9e3431fd7823984e333f185513314c0306deae:1
  • value  7557414
    address  3EhfechZwYmCtbuNEmKrSq2LCACP7KX28x